Найти в Дзене
Каморка Программиста

Облачные хранилища, как это все работает и безопасно ли это

Народ, всем привет. В современном цифровом мире облачные хранилища стали неотъемлемой частью повседневной жизни. Мы пользуемся Google Drive, iCloud, Dropbox или OneDrive для хранения фотографий, документов, видео и многого другого. Да, в последнее время в нашей стране есть некоторые проблемы с облачными сервисами, но все же без них никуда. А давайте сегодня поговорим о том, как именно эти хранилища работают, где физически находятся наши файлы и вообще, безопасно ли это? Облачное хранилище само по себе это просто сервис, позволяющий сохранять данные на удалённых серверах, доступ к которым осуществляется через интернет. Вместо того чтобы хранить файлы на компьютере или флешке, вы сохраняете их в «облаке» — т.е. на серверах, управляемых сторонней компанией. Тут все просто. Как это устроено на практике? Ну если по шагам, то примерно так: 1. Облако не висит в небе, за ним стоит огромная сеть дата-центров по всему миру. Это помещения с тысячами серверов, дисками, системами охлаждения и защит
Оглавление

Народ, всем привет. В современном цифровом мире облачные хранилища стали неотъемлемой частью повседневной жизни. Мы пользуемся Google Drive, iCloud, Dropbox или OneDrive для хранения фотографий, документов, видео и многого другого. Да, в последнее время в нашей стране есть некоторые проблемы с облачными сервисами, но все же без них никуда. А давайте сегодня поговорим о том, как именно эти хранилища работают, где физически находятся наши файлы и вообще, безопасно ли это?

Что такое облачное хранилище

Облачное хранилище само по себе это просто сервис, позволяющий сохранять данные на удалённых серверах, доступ к которым осуществляется через интернет. Вместо того чтобы хранить файлы на компьютере или флешке, вы сохраняете их в «облаке» — т.е. на серверах, управляемых сторонней компанией. Тут все просто. Как это устроено на практике? Ну если по шагам, то примерно так:

1. Облако не висит в небе, за ним стоит огромная сеть дата-центров по всему миру. Это помещения с тысячами серверов, дисками, системами охлаждения и защиты. У крупных компаний вроде Amazon, Google, Microsoft есть десятки таких центров, расположенных в разных странах.

-2

2. Каждый сервер — это мощный компьютер, подключённый к сети и дисковым массивам. Современные облачные платформы используют технологии виртуализации, чтобы один физический сервер мог обслуживать десятки и сотни пользователей, как будто у каждого свой «виртуальный» компьютер или диск.

3. Ваш файл в облаке может быть раздроблен на части, зашифрован, реплицирован (дублирован) для надёжности и размещён на нескольких серверах (в одном или разных дата-центрах). Это делается для того, чтобы данные не потерялись при сбоях, пожарах, перегрузках или хакерских атаках.

Как проходит процесс хранения файла

  • когда вы загружаете, например, фото в Google Drive, для начала файл шифруется на вашем устройстве
  • далее устанавливается защищённое соединение с сервером
  • файл разбивается на блоки, и каждый блок распределяется по разным узлам в дата-центре (или даже в разных центрах).
  • более того, система создаёт несколько резервных копий.
  • когда вы хотите открыть файл, облако собирает нужные блоки, дешифрует и показывает его вам.
-3
Хотите знать больше? Читайте нас в нашем Telegram – там еще больше интересного: новинки гаджетов, технологии, AI, фишки программистов, примеры дизайна и маркетинга.

За всеми этим процессами стоят много современных технологий. Например, системы вроде RAID (Redundant Array of Independent Disks), которые позволяют объединять множество жёстких дисков в единое хранилище, защищая данные от поломки одного из них. Более сложные распределённые файловые системы (например, HDFS в Hadoop, или Ceph) позволяют хранить данные масштабируемо и с автоматическим восстановлением.

Чтобы ускорить работу, облака используют кэширование. Например, если вы часто открываете один и тот же файл, его копия временно сохраняется ближе к вашему региону. А сами файлы, особенно медиа, могут передаваться через глобальные сети доставки контента. Это значит, что вы получаете файл с ближайшего сервера, а не из другой части света, что повышает скорость.

Преимущества и недостатки

Ну, если говорить про преимущество, то однозначно главным из них является доступ откуда угодно, ради чего они, собственно говоря, и создавались. Всё, что вам нужно это интернет. И конечно экономия места на своих носителях. плюс — это некое автоматическое резервное копирование ваших файлов. Для корпоративного сегмента это возможность совместной работы в реальном времени и безопасность данных (при условии доверия к провайдеру).

-4

А вот к недостаткам можно отнести некую зависимость от интернета, что в последнее время также стало актуально. Если блокируют мобильный интернет, то вы можете остаться без важных файлов для работы. И все же это некие проблемы конфиденциальности (ведь данные хранятся на чужих серверах), что многих отталкивает или есть риск потенциально «потерять» все свои файлы из-за какой-нибудь очередной блокировке. Ну и платность больших объёмов, но это уже дело такое.

По итогу получается, что облачные хранилища — это не просто «диск в интернете», это сложная технологическая система с миллионами серверов, интеллектуальной логикой и масштабируемой архитектурой. Она позволяет нам иметь постоянный доступ к своим данным, не беспокоясь о поломке ноутбука, потере флешки или вирусе. Но становится сильно важно наличие интернета и некой стабильности в мире. Но в любом случае, такие облака делают нашу цифровую жизнь проще, если подойти к этому грамотно.

-5

Кстати, у нас есть и другой канал, FIT FOR FUN, про фитнес, бодибилдинг, правильное питание, похудение и ЗОЖ в целом. Кому интересно, ждем вас в гости!